If the Dealer goes out, or if a Null Round occurs, the Dealer repeats.
When this occurs, the Dealer places a 100-chip to his right to signify a repeat round. (The chip still counts toward his score)
One 100-chip = 1st repeat round
4 chips = 4th repeat round. For every Repeat Chip, the winner of the round adds an extra 300 to his score. For example, going out on the 4th repeat round yields a bonus of 1200 points (4 x 300). If the player goes out off the wall, each other player pays 100 for each Repeat Chip. For example, going out on the 2nd repeat round yields 200 extra points from each player, for a total of 600 bonus points. Starting with the 5th repeat round, the 1-Han minimum for going out raises to a 2-Han minimum. The 2-Han minimum stays in effect until the dealer rotates. |
